Somaliland MP Arrested in Addis Ababa

|

Security authorities in Ethiopia have arrested Suleiman Nur Warsame, popularly known as Suleiman Food, a member of Somaliland’s House of Representatives, in the capital, Addis Ababa.

The reason for the lawmaker’s arrest has not yet been officially disclosed by Ethiopian authorities, and details surrounding the circumstances of his detention remain unclear.

Suleiman Food is regarded as one of the prominent lawmakers who actively supported the election campaign of Somaliland President Abdirahman Mohamed Abdullahi (Irro). His detention has therefore attracted significant public attention both within Somaliland and among the Somali diaspora.

Family members have confirmed that the MP remains in custody in Addis Ababa but said they have not been informed of the reasons behind his arrest or whether any formal charges have been filed against him.

The incident has generated widespread discussion on social media, with many calling for clarification from both the Ethiopian government and Somaliland authorities.

As of now, neither the Somaliland government nor the office of President Cirro has issued an official statement regarding the detention. Ethiopian authorities have also yet to comment publicly on the case.

The arrest comes at a time when relations between Ethiopia and Somaliland have remained under close regional scrutiny following recent diplomatic engagements and ongoing cooperation between the two sides. Observers say further clarification from Ethiopian authorities will be necessary to establish the facts surrounding the lawmaker’s detention.
